## Further reading

If you're reviewing the Farepoint pricing experiment, skim the design notes before diving into the diff — the bucketing logic looks weird but it's intentional (we stratify by venue size, not user). The holdout group is frozen until the Kestrel launch, so don't touch `cohort_freeze`. Background, hypotheses, and the metrics we actually care about are all written up here.

wiki page, baguf-kahap: https://confluence.tolvaqsys.internal/browse/display/projects/8d5f528f

### Hunt down leaked file descriptors in Quillgate's archive worker

This PR instruments the archive worker to track descriptor lifetimes and closes three leak paths found during the audit: an early-return in the manifest parser, a retry loop that reopened sockets without closing the old ones, and an unclosed temp file in the checksum step. No behavior changes outside cleanup paths. The watchdog now aborts workers that exceed the descriptor budget. The limits and timeouts it enforces are listed below.

constants for yaduf-fahag:
BUDGETS = {
    "kelix": 528,
    "briwyn": 734,
}

**Action item (PM-214, Coldvault archival):** Automate archiving of cold storage buckets older than the retention cutoff. Manual sweeps missed two regions last quarter and blew the storage budget. Owner: infra rotation. Sweep cadence, batch size, and age thresholds must be config-driven, not hardcoded, so on-call can tune under load. Dry-run mode required before first prod run. Proposed defaults for review at sync are below.

limits module of fahog-kahop:
CAPS = {
    "fraeth": 189,
    "drumir": 842,
}